You asked and we answered! In this episode we tackle listener questions with more than just a one-sentence response… we go deeper and give you answers with our thoughtful insights, ideas and considerations important to late starters. These are the questions we cover on today’s show:

✅ Bill’s costly mistake with whole-life insurance; what should you do instead?

✅ How does the $19,000 annual gift tax exclusion work?

✅ Do I have too much in cash as I’m approaching retirement?

✅ I’m new to investing and pay someone to manage my 401(k). I also want to start a Roth IRA, is now a good time?

✅ What if you're low income and can barely save, how do you move the needle?

✅ What is the middle class trap?
